Where is the Karpstein family from?

You can see how Karpstein families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Karpstein family name was found in the USA between 1880 and 1920. The most Karpstein families were found in USA in 1880. In 1880 there were 6 Karpstein families living in California. This was 100% of all the recorded Karpstein's in USA. California had the highest population of Karpstein families in 1880.
